Output 53c977575dc4f155567d23e727c4f2a367626ca333200b822a3db6d554026dca:1

value
16449317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a0cca91d53a7b299532aac2697bd4f6a9c7a800 OP_EQUAL
address
MPQJRo6h7ArsjRdMRc6pY9jj9FXNSZqPEy
transaction
53c977575dc4f155567d23e727c4f2a367626ca333200b822a3db6d554026dca
spent
true